Output 86f94a608a23d7f1e840c277873fd9133402b2b0c2a08697cc1cab0bd5ffd200:0

value
423753887
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20e5093a6cd5f7e853abbf79d90e9dc0e30b23b16be898d0e3e7e45c797da359
address
tb1pyrjsjwnv6hm7s5athauajr5acr3skga3d05f358rulj9c7ta5dvsl7lrz9
transaction
86f94a608a23d7f1e840c277873fd9133402b2b0c2a08697cc1cab0bd5ffd200